- I never use iPhone keyboard extensively so can't compare - the point I was trying to make is that I've no problem with Android touch keyboard. I can type quite fast so far because the screen is big

- Retina display has higher resolution, you're right. But it also depends on which way you're seeing - Samsung's Super Amoled has bigger screen (4.3") and AMOLED is known to be more vibrant. And no, Super Amoled is known to improve a lot under sunlight compare to Amoled itself. It's up to personal preference in the end

- Sales figure doesn't prove the technical superiority... Apple sell well partly because of their brand-name, all the hypes and their superior good marketing.

1. u can choose many keyboard input for android. even though i prefer iphone's keyboard but thanks god i can find other keyboard input like swype,swiftkey,droid x keyboard,etc..i can change to any input whenever i like...

2. super amoled is not terrible in direct sunlight..i think u duno amoled and super amoled are different technology...i got no problem using super amoled screen under bright sunlight and for me,the display is same with my iphone 3G..and i believe play video with super amoled will definitely better than retina display..
and also u need to zoom to the maximum only can see the difference for the text

3. in term of touch screen between iphone and htc desire,no doubt iphone better than that..but with touch screen from galaxy s,is on par with iphone(as a view from iphone and also galaxy s user)
